Applaws Salmon Creamy Lickable Cat Treats for Cats & Kittens – 32 x 15g
Product description
What it is
Applaws Salmon Creamy Lickable Cat Treats are a grain-free, 100% natural puree designed for cats and kittens. Each sachet delivers a smooth salmon puree that you can hand-feed to your furry friend, helping to strengthen the bond between you while offering a tasty, protein-forward treat.
Who it’s for

These lickable treats are aimed at households with cats or kittens who enjoy interactive feeding or bonding moments. They’re suitable for all life stages, and the grain-free formulation may appeal to owners seeking alternatives to traditional dry snacks.
What stands out on paper
Key points include a grain-free recipe without added sugar, artificial colours, flavours or preservatives, and a natural source of Omega-3s, taurine and amino acids from salmon. Omega-3s are commonly linked with skin and coat health, while taurine supports heart and eye function. The texture is designed for licking, which can be a gentler feeding experience for some cats than chunkier treats.



Pros and what to watch out for
- Pros: convenient single-serve sachets, easy to portion, grain-free, potentially engaging for bonding moments, no artificial additives.
- Considerations: the product is puree-based and portioned into sachets, if your cat prefers chunks or pâté with gravy, this may feel different. It’s not a substitute for a balanced complete diet but a treat or training aid.
How it fits into everyday life

If you’re looking for a low-effort way to reward, train, or simply engage with your cat, these lickables can be handy. They’re also useful for kittens learning to accept hand-feeding and for cats recovering from dental issues where looser textures are easier to manage.

Practical tips before you buy

- Check your cat’s preferences for texture and flavour, a salmon puree is a common favourite, but palatability varies.
- Consider the overall diet: use these as occasional treats rather than a primary source of nutrition.
- Start with a small amount to gauge acceptance and monitor for any digestive upset, especially if your cat has a sensitive stomach.
Quick comparison in context
Compared with conventional dry snacks, lickable purées offer a more interactive feeding experience and can be useful for encouraging fussy eaters or training. They sit somewhere between regular treats and a supplementary protein snack, rather than a complete meal replacement.
